Six Soldiers Martyred in Kurram District Anti-Terror Operation

Pakistani security forces eliminated seven militants during an intelligence-based operation in Kurram district’s Dogar area, though the victory came at a significant cost with six soldiers embracing martyrdom.

The Inter-Services Public Relations (ISPR) confirmed that the operation, conducted on October 29, targeted militants from Fitnatul Khawarij, an extremist group allegedly receiving foreign backing. The forces successfully neutralized seven operatives during intense combat.

Among those martyred was 24-year-old Medical Officer Captain Nauman Saleem from Mianwali, who demonstrated exceptional bravery by treating wounded comrades while engaging the enemy. His sacrifice exemplifies the dedication of Pakistan’s armed forces in protecting national security.

The other fallen heroes include Havaldar Amjad Ali (39) from Swabi, Naik Waqas Ahmed (36) from Rawalpindi, Sepoy Ejaz Ali (23) from Shikarpur, Sepoy Muhammad Waleed (23) from Jhelum, and Sepoy Muhammad Shahbaz (32) from Khairpur.

The military’s media wing stated that clearance operations continue in the region to ensure complete elimination of any remaining militant presence. This operation aligns with Pakistan’s National Action Plan and the Azm-e-Istehkam initiative aimed at eradicating terrorism from the country.

Recent months have witnessed a surge in militant activities across Khyber Pakhtunkhwa and Balochistan provinces, both sharing borders with Afghanistan. Security forces have responded with intensified counter-terrorism operations throughout these regions.

Earlier the same day, security forces neutralized over ten militants in a separate operation near Quetta’s Chiltan mountainous region, targeting camps belonging to a banned organization.

The ISPR reaffirmed that Pakistan’s security apparatus remains committed to conducting comprehensive counter-terrorism operations under the federal apex committee’s directives, ensuring the nation’s safety against foreign-sponsored threats.
